Als «language-features» getaggte Fragen

Ein Sprachmerkmal ist ein bestimmter Aspekt einer Programmiersprache, z. B. verbindliche Regeln, lexikalisches Design oder Facetten des Typsystems.

10
Warum gibt ein Python dict.update () das Objekt nicht zurück?
Ich versuche zu tun: award_dict = { "url" : "http://facebook.com", "imageurl" : "http://farm4.static.flickr.com/3431/3939267074_feb9eb19b1_o.png", "count" : 1, } def award(name, count, points, desc_string, my_size, parent) : if my_size > count : a = { "name" : name, "description" : desc_string % count, "points" : points, "parent_award" : parent, } a.update(award_dict) return …

3
VB.NET-Äquivalent der Kurzform der C # -Eigenschaft?
Gibt es ein VB.NET-Äquivalent zum C #: public string FirstName { get; set; } Ich weiß, dass du es kannst Public Property name() As String Get Return _name.ToString End Get Set(ByVal value As String) _name = value End Set End Property Aber ich kann anscheinend keine Antwort auf eine Visual …

12
Warum gibt es in JavaScript einen Nullwert?
In JavaScript gibt es zwei Werte, die im Grunde sagen: "Ich existiere nicht" - undefinedund null. Eine Eigenschaft, der ein Programmierer nichts zugewiesen hat , muss explizit zugewiesen werden, damit undefinedeine Eigenschaft wird .nullnull Ich dachte einmal, dass es einen Bedarf gibt, nullweil undefinedes sich um einen primitiven Wert und …

30
Versteckte Funktionen von HTML
Gesperrt . Diese Frage und ihre Antworten sind gesperrt, da die Frage nicht zum Thema gehört, aber historische Bedeutung hat. Derzeit werden keine neuen Antworten oder Interaktionen akzeptiert. HTML als die am häufigsten verwendete Sprache (zumindest als Auszeichnungssprache) hat nicht die gebührende Anerkennung erhalten. In Anbetracht der Tatsache, dass es …




18
Beispiele für Scala- und Java-Code, bei denen Scala-Code einfacher aussieht / weniger Zeilen enthält?
Ich benötige einige Codebeispiele (und ich bin auch sehr neugierig darauf) von Scala- und Java-Code, die zeigen, dass Scala-Code einfacher und prägnanter ist als in Java geschriebener Code (natürlich sollten beide Beispiele das gleiche Problem lösen). Wenn es nur ein Scala-Beispiel mit einem Kommentar wie "Dies ist eine abstrakte Fabrik …


3
Warum ist die Eigenklasse nicht gleichbedeutend mit self.class, wenn sie so ähnlich aussieht?
Ich habe das Memo irgendwo verpasst und hoffe, dass Sie mir das erklären. Warum unterscheidet sich die Eigenklasse eines Objekts von self.class? class Foo def initialize(symbol) eigenclass = class << self self end eigenclass.class_eval do attr_accessor symbol end end end Mein Logikzug, mit dem die Eigenklasse gleichgesetzt wird, class.selfist ziemlich …


30
Bester Javascript syntaktischer Zucker
Hier sind einige Juwelen: Literale: var obj = {}; // Object literal, equivalent to var obj = new Object(); var arr = []; // Array literal, equivalent to var arr = new Array(); var regex = /something/; // Regular expression literal, equivalent to var regex = new RegExp('something'); Standardeinstellungen: arg …




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.